I'm looking for part numbers for the locked 3rd member assemblies for 80 series, including actuator if possible. This is for high pinion front and standard rear diffs.

Jay Marks used to charge ~$800 for these. Anyone ordered one lately?

Try these:

Front: 41110-60370
Rear: 41110-60350

These are both with 1:4.10 ratios. Don't ask about 4.56's or 4.88's, I have no idea. :D

front are 8" and do not have actuator so who cares.

rears DO come with actuator.

you can get 4.56, 4.11, 4.10, 3.73, 4.3 w/ diff locks, but only 4.11, 4.56, and 4.3 come with 24 motors.

4.10 is the only US part for 80 series in 12V (I have two of these)

LSD in 3.70, 3.73, 4.11, 4.56
